ProQuality Community
3.01K subscribers
175 photos
37 videos
2 files
1.27K links
Приветствуем в ProQuality Community – это обмен практиками тестирования между самыми разными специалистами! Присоединяйтесь к нам в youtube https://cutt.ly/8eTjvnl7
Сотрудничество: @andrey_talisman_ivanov
Download Telegram
Желаем всем отличных выходных!🦎

Сегодня вы можете ознакомится с решением задачи про Пиццу.

Все самые интересные задачи и вопросы, в том числе те, с которыми вы можете столкнуться на собеседовании мы публикуем в нашей рубрике - #ProQuality_tasks.
Обсудить решение задачи вы можете в ProQuality Chat.
Тестирование производительности – это комплекс типов тестирования, целью которого является определение работоспособности, стабильности, потребления ресурсов и других атрибутов качества приложения в условиях различных сценариев использования и нагрузок. Тестирование производительности позволяет находить возможные уязвимости и недостатки в системе с целью предотвратить их пагубное влияние на работу программы в условиях использования.

Инструментов для тестирования производительности сейчас представлено довольно много, в том числе многие из них являются Open Source — проектами и доступны бесплатно. Автор статьи заинтересовался, какой же инструмент справится с подобной задачей лучше, сможет воспроизвести большую нагрузку затратив меньше ресурсов и собрал несколько популярных инструментов в одинаковые условия и проверить результат.

Подробнее в статье "Сравнение производительности инструментов нагрузочного тестирования"
​​​​#proQuality_books #softwareTesting

How to break web software
Авторы: Mike Andrews, James A. Whittaker
Количество страниц: 240
Язык издания: Английский

Базовая книга об атаках в тестировании программного обеспечения. Подходит и начинающим, и опытным специалистам, но первые испытают сложности из-за трудного языка. Для вторых же она идеальна и даст множество полезных знаний.

Ее можно перечитывать много раз и находить новые способы решения насущных задач. Автор рассказывает о различных типах атак: на сервер, на клиент, state based и других. Описание атаки состоит из вводной части, сферы применения и инструкции о том, как ее проводить.

Плюсы:
В книге описаны 24 атаки + много полезной информации о том, как устроены web-приложения, что такое WSDL, SOAP
Хорошее описание XSS и SQL-атак в примерах, готовых для переиспользования
Формат книги — введение в главу и описание атак. Описаны атаки самых разных типов - на сервер, на клиент, state based и тд.

Недостатки:
Нет перевода на русский

Кому подходит:
Книга рекомендована начинающим! У вас есть шанс уже в начале своего пути узнать столько, сколько ваши коллеги знают сейчас.
​​​​#ProQuality_tasks

Всем привет! С вами снова рубрика задачки ProQuality🥳💫
Скорее присоединяйтесь к развлечениям с пользой! Сегодня мы предлагаем вам решить расчетную задачу. Вам потребуется знания компьютера:)

Задача про хранение изображений

Дано изображение 800х600 px, битовая глубина цвета которого равна 24. Сколько Мб памяти потребуется для хранения восьми таких изображений

Давайте вместе порассуждаем над задачей в ProQuality Chat!
#softSkills

Коммуникации в жизни QA занимают очень большое место. Наверное, каждый сталкивался с ситуацией, когда ты целый день онлайн: созвоны, митинги — и к вечеру ты понимаешь, что потратил на это весь рабочий день, при этом никто не отменял твоих прямых обязанностей, связанных с тестированием программного продукта.

Все люди разные и у каждого свои тараканы в голове, но найти общий язык можно абсолютно со всеми. В сегодняшней статье автор расскажет о роли коммуникаций в жизни QA.

Коммуникации в жизни QA
Желаем всем отличных выходных!🦎

Сегодня вы можете ознакомится с решением задачи про Изображения.

Все самые интересные задачи и вопросы, в том числе те, с которыми вы можете столкнуться на собеседовании мы публикуем в нашей рубрике - #ProQuality_tasks.
Обсудить решение задачи вы можете в ProQuality Chat
Пятничный мем, заряжен на позитивные выходные!)
​​#softwareTesting

С одной стороны, “Постоянство не заслуживает ни похвал, ни порицаний, ибо в нем проявляется устойчивость вкусов” (с) - зачеркнуто “Привычка - страшная сила”. Но с другой, когда ты выпускаешь цифровые продукты, такая неготовность к изменениям часто ведёт в тупик.

Автор статьи делится своим опытом выбора и смены инструмента управления тестированием.

QA в эпоху перемен. Как мы выбирали инструмент управления тестированием
#softSkills

Часто ли вы прокрастинируете и откладываете работу на потом, на завтра, на когда-то? Пожалуй, каждый иногда позволяет себе отложить насущные задачи на потом и ищет этому оправдания.
И в IT-сфере это делать сложнее, поскольку работодатели постоянно следят за сотрудниками: кто-то устанавливает трекеры, считают время, кого-то постоянно подталкивает и подгоняет тимлид-работоголик, а некоторые айтишники, наоборот, готовы работать круглосуточно. Правда, надолго таких не хватает.

Автор статьи разбирается, почему прокрастинируют айтишники и что нужно делать, чтобы не терять в эффективности.

Прокрастинация в IT: почему прокрастинируют айтишники и что с этим делать
​​#ProQuality_tasks

Всем привет! С вами снова рубрика задачки ProQuality🥳💫
Скорее присоединяйтесь к развлечениям с пользой! Сегодня мы предлагаем вам размять мозг и решить задачу с собеседовании в компанию Google.

Задача про 25 лошадей

Есть ипподром, 5 беговых дорожек, табун из 25 лошадей/коней (все бегают с разной скоростью).
Условие ограничено тем, что любая выбранная лошадь X в любом забеге скачет с одинаковой скоростью.
При этом использовать ничего нельзя (секундомеры, калькуляторы и так далее).

Нужно найти среди них 3-х самых быстрых и какое минимальное количество забегов на это потребуется.

Давайте вместе порассуждаем над вашими идеями и решениями в ProQuality Chat!
#automationTesting

Зачем вы пишете автотесты для проекта? Надеюсь, для того, чтобы с их помощью найти дефекты. Написание тестов — не бесплатная штука, кто-то должен их разработать и поддерживать.
Выполнение этой работы стоит недешево, поэтому вложения должны приносить пользу.

В сегодняшней статье автор рассказывает о метриках, которые покажут, что ваши автотесты полезны.

Выходим за рамки тестового покрытия
Желаем всем отличных выходных!🦎

Сегодня вы можете ознакомится с решением задачи про 25 лошадей.

Все самые интересные задачи и вопросы, в том числе те, с которыми вы можете столкнуться на собеседовании мы публикуем в нашей рубрике - #ProQuality_tasks.
Обсудить решение задачи вы можете в ProQuality Chat.
#lifeHack

Что купить, чтобы работа с кодом была в радость.

Чтобы продуктивно работать и писать хороший код, программисту должно быть удобно. Это не значит, что ему нужны пуфики, печенье и гамак (хотя иногда может быть и такое). Удобно — это когда ты можешь не отвлекаться.
В сегодняшней подборке как раз про такое: на какую мебель и предметы стоит обратить внимание, чтобы ничего не отвлекало от программирования.

Удобное рабочее место: лайфхаки от программистов
​​📣 2 марта EPAM Training Center проведет новый стрим Junior's Functional Testing Online Conference

Хочешь попробовать себя в тестировании, но мало знаешь об этом направлении? Специалисты EPAM, Мария Луцкевич и Людмила Акулович, в прямом эфире на YouTube:
💥 Поделятся двумя историями карьерного «рестарта»

💥 Развеят все мифы вокруг мануального тестирования

💥 Расскажут, как тестировщики ведут борьбу за качество разработки

💥 Посоветуют ресурсы для старта карьеры в профессии

😉 Регистрируйся уже сейчас и подлючайся в 17:00 к горячей беседе
​​​​#ProQuality_tasks

Всем привет! С вами снова рубрика задачки ProQuality🥳💫
Скорее присоединяйтесь к развлечениям с пользой! Сегодня мы предлагаем вам логическую задачу.

Задача про конкурс
Роман, Кирилл, Ирина и Мария приняли участие в конкурсе по поеданию пирожков с капустой. Они заняли первые 4 места. Сумма мест, занятых Романом, Кириллом и Ириной равна шести. Также шести равна сумма мест Кирилла и Марии.

Какое место занял каждый из участников, если известно, что Кирилл занял более высокое место, чем Роман?

Давайте вместе порассуждаем над вашими идеями и решениями в ProQuality Chat!
​​Сегодня вы можете ознакомится с решением задачи про конкурс🏆.

Участники заняли первые четыре места: 1,2,3,4. Сумма мест трех участников Романа, Кирилла, Ирины равна 6, это места 1, 2 и 3 (сумма других мест будет уже больше 6). Сумма мест двух участников Кирилла и Марии также равна 6, в данном случае единственный вариант – это 2 и 4 место. Кирилл упоминается в двух вышеперечисленных случаях, получается, что его место 2. Следовательно, Мария заняла 4 место. Так как Кирилл занял более высокое место, чем Роман, получаем, что Роману досталось 3 место. А первое место достается Ирине. Ответ: 1 Ирина, 2 Кирилл, 3 Роман, 4 Мария

Все самые интересные задачи и вопросы, в том числе те, с которыми вы можете столкнуться на собеседовании мы публикуем в нашей рубрике - #ProQuality_tasks.
#softSkills

Стажёр-тестировщик — это новичок, у которого нет реальной практики в тестировании. Потому что одно дело решать учебные проекты, пусть даже и приближённые к боевым задачам, а другое дело — работать в большом реальном проекте, в котором много сложных бизнес-процессов.

В сегодняшней статье вы можете прочитать о том, с какими сложностями сталкиваются стажёры, и как мы помочь эти сложности преодолеть и погрузиться в сложный проект.

Как решить 4 главные проблемы, с которыми сталкивается любой стажёр-тестировщик
#softwareTesting #automationTesting

С нарастающими скоростями и . Программы обладают кучей фич. Но выполняют ли они то, что нужно юзерам? А скорость их выполнения достаточная? А производительность при выполнении не хромает? На эти вопросы помогает ответить нагрузочное тестирование (НТ).

Сегодняшняя статья расскажет про разнообразный спектр вариантов НТ: как именно его применять и какие инструменты используются.
Статья будет полезна тем, кто уже что-то слышал про НТ и хочет добавить его в свой проект, но пока страшновато.

50 оттенков нагрузочного тестирования
#softwareTesting #interviewPreparation

Test-engineer Interview

Сегодня мы рады поделиться с вами статей, в которой вы можете найти вопросы с Собеседования с инженером-тестировщиком. 250+ вопросов с градацией по уровням Junior, Middle, Senior. Основы теории по всем ключевым направлениям.